Stats at Basketball-Reference.com. Larry Donnell Nance Sr. (born February 12, 1959) is an American former professional basketball player. A forward from Clemson University, Nance played 13 seasons (1981–1994) in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Phoenix Suns and Cleveland Cavaliers. He was a three-time NBA All-Star .

Larry Joe Bird (born December 7, 1956) is an American former professional basketball player, coach, and executive in the National Basketball Association (NBA). Nicknamed " the Hick from French Lick " and " Larry Legend ", Bird is widely regarded as one of the greatest basketball players of all time. He is the only person in NBA history to be ... Larry Baker. Birthdate: July 25, 1949. Birthplace: Sidney, OH. High School: Graham High School (1967) Colleges: Wittenberg University (1967-1971) Year Inducted: 2019. Larry Baker was the highest scoring collegiate player in Ohio in 1970-71 when he averaged a school-record 26.2 points for Wittenberg University.

Larry Brown. For all of the success that Larry Brown enjoyed as an Olympian, an all-conference guard at North Carolina, and a three-time ABA All Star, he may be best known as a teacher of the game. In a remarkable coaching career that has spanned more than four decades, Brown has taught well.Larry Foust. Laurence Michael Foust (June 24, 1928 – October 27, 1984) was an American basketball player who spent 12 seasons in the National Basketball Association (NBA), most notably with the Fort Wayne Pistons and Minneapolis Lakers, and was a two-time All-NBA Team member and an eight-time All-Star.0:05. 1:36.
